In the Greater Vancouver area, more and more new homes are being equipped with air conditioning. This is particularly true in Vancouver and Richmond, where many households primarily rely on geothermal heating and have installed both air conditioning and HRV systems (commonly referred to as fresh air systems by the Chinese community). Although summers in Vancouver are not excessively hot, the air conditioning is used relatively infrequently, usually for just a few days. This leads some users to believe that infrequent use means duct cleaning is unnecessary. However, in our cleaning cases, we have found that many households have significant dust accumulation in their air conditioning return vents, primarily due to years of neglect. Dust generated from daily life can be drawn into the return ducts when the air conditioning is in use.
